Temperature Stress in Japanese Strawberry
π‘οΈ Signs of Temperature Stress
Temperature stress can significantly impact your Japanese strawberries.
Symptoms of heat stress include wilting leaves, sunburned fruit, and reduced flowering. These signs indicate that your plants are struggling to cope with excessive heat.
On the other hand, cold stress manifests as leaf discoloration, stunted growth, and poor fruit set. Both conditions can lead to long-term effects like reduced yields and compromised fruit quality.
π Causes of Temperature Stress
Understanding the causes of temperature stress is crucial for effective management.
Sudden temperature fluctuations can lead to shock in your plants. Rapid changes, whether hot or cold, can be particularly damaging.
Prolonged exposure to extreme temperatures is another significant factor. Both heat and cold extremes can overwhelm your strawberries, making them vulnerable.
Additionally, inadequate acclimatization plays a role. Young plants may not be prepared for sudden temperature changes, leaving them at risk.
π± Recovery from Temperature Stress
Recovering from temperature stress requires immediate and long-term strategies.
For immediate actions, provide shade for plants experiencing heat stress and cover them during cold snaps. These quick fixes can help protect your strawberries from further damage.
In terms of long-term recovery, adjust your care practices to stabilize temperature exposure. This might involve changing watering schedules or modifying soil conditions.
Finally, the importance of monitoring cannot be overstated. Regularly check your plants and adjust growing conditions post-stress to ensure they bounce back effectively.

Temperature Management Techniques
π± Mulching for Temperature Regulation
Mulching is a fantastic way to insulate your Japanese strawberries against temperature extremes. Organic mulch not only helps maintain soil moisture but also regulates soil temperature, creating a more stable environment for your plants.
Benefits of Organic Mulch
Using organic mulch can significantly reduce temperature fluctuations. It acts as a barrier, keeping the soil cooler in the heat and warmer during cold spells.
Recommended Materials
When selecting mulch, consider materials like straw, wood chips, or grass clippings. Each of these options provides excellent insulation and adds organic matter to the soil as they decompose.
Application Methods
For optimal effectiveness, apply a layer of mulch that is about 2 to 4 inches thick. Timing is also crucial; apply mulch in early spring or late fall to prepare your plants for the upcoming temperature challenges.
βοΈ Using Row Covers for Temperature Control
Row covers are another effective tool for managing temperature around your strawberry plants. They provide a protective barrier against both frost and excessive heat.
Types of Row Covers
There are two main types of row covers: floating row covers and plastic tunnels. Floating row covers are lightweight and allow light and moisture to penetrate, while plastic tunnels offer more insulation but can trap heat.
Benefits
Row covers help shield your strawberries from sudden temperature drops and can also reduce heat stress during hot spells. They create a microclimate that can enhance growth and fruiting.
Best Practices
For installation, ensure that row covers are securely anchored to prevent wind damage. Remove them during the hottest part of the day in summer to avoid overheating, and reapply them as temperatures drop in the evening.
